Conditions at Playa Los Destiladeros in December
December: Shorter Periods and a Return to Mixed Swell
December closes the year with a clear shift in the ocean. The average period drops to 10.3s, putting the surf back in the shorter-period category, and the swell mix becomes much more evenly distributed. SSW still leads at 38.0%, but significant north/northwest energy appears - NNW (13.1%), NW (7.2%), N (5.4%) and NNE (7.1%) - and those directions do not work well at this south-facing beach. Offshore winds are actually favourable 51% of the time, with NNW (44.2%) and N (20.5%) dominating, but the shorter-period mixed swell tends to be more disorganized, with less push and more closeouts. Rainfall eases to 4.82mm/day and water temperature stays warm at 28.2°C. December rewards patience: pick the days when true SSW groundswell rides beneath the northerly wind and you will still find fun, rippable waves.
